Mosco Industries manufactures a single product and follows a JIT policy where ending inventory must equal 20% of the next month's sales. It estimates that November's ending inventory will consist of 32,000 units. December and January sales are estimated to be 210,000 and 225,000 units, respectively. Mosco assigns variable overhead at a rate of $2.85 per unit of production. Fixed overhead equals $375,000 per month. Compute the number of units to be produced and the total budgeted overhead that would appear on the factory overhead budget for the month of December.
